Bins of the Future

Bins in Denmark have an external 'speedrail' shelf where used cans and bottles can be placed and easily picked up by those wanting to make some extra money from the refunds.  Scotland has already announced it will introduce a deposit return scheme.

Carpet Coffee

Costa say they recycle their old coffee sacks into carpet underlay plus their cups are made from sustainable wood pulp (small problem with the plastic film inside the cups which prevents their easy recycling but am sure they are working on it).

Coffee Recycling

Notcutts garden centres tell the story of their coffee grounds being mixed with sheep wool and then sold as a fertiliser.  See more at Greencup Coffee.
